Kirkland, Wash. - Radiant Research Inc., a national clinical trials management company, announced today that it has acquired the Denver and Boca Raton
investigative sites of Novoquest Research,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of Canadian Medical Laboratories Limited (TSE: CLC). The acquisition strengthens Radiant's
expertise in conducting clinical trials for conditions affecting the central nervous system (CNS). Together, the Denver and Boca Raton sites have experience conducting more
than 100 studies in a variety of areas including Alzheimer's disease, depression, att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and smoking cessation.
"I was particularly impressed with Radiant's centralized participant recruitment services and coordinator and investigator training programs," noted Leslie Moldauer, MD, medical
director of the Denver site. "Now I have access to the knowledge-base of a company with thousands of studies under its belt."
Radiant owns more investigative sites than any organization in the country, allowing them to facilitate the development of new drugs, medical devices, and to conduct clinical
trials more quickly and cost-effectively. With the addition of these experienced investigative sites to its network Radiant will be able to offer its biopharmaceutical clients
the ability to more quickly initiate qualified CNS sites.
"We had identified CNS as an area where we wanted to increase our depth of expertise, and the two Novoquest sites were the best fit," commented Mike Lester, Radiant's chief
executive officer and president. "We are honored to add to our team such experienced investigators as Drs. Eugene Du Boff and Leslie Moldauer in Denver, and Drs. Peter
Holland and Donna Holland in Boca Raton."

About Radiant Research
Based near Seattle, Washington, Radiant Research (radiantresearch.com) is a comprehensive clinical research and development company serving the biopharmaceutical and medical device industry. Radiant is comprised of more than 30 wholly-owned premier clinical research centers nationwide, employing over 500 clinical research professionals exclusively focused on providing professional, high quality study conduct and drug development services. In the past four years, Radiant has conducted more than 8,000 clinical trials across 18 therapeutic specialties.
